Enables (default) or disables the Automatic muting of noisy
AVC endpoints. For more details, see "Permanent
Conference” on page 3-49.
When set to YES, the automatic muting of noisy endpoints
can be enabled or disabled at the conference level in the
Conference Profile - Audio Settings dialog box.
When set to NO, the automatic muting of noisy endpoints is
disabled at the conference level and cannot be enabled in the
Conference Profile - Audio Settings dialog box.
Default: YES
Note: MCU reset is not required when changing the flag
value.

If security is of higher priority than SIP Content sharing, SIP
People+Content can be disabled by setting this System Flag
to NO. (The content management control (BFCP) utilizes an
unsecured channel (60002/TCP) even when SIP TLS is
enabled.)
Default: YES
